On April 23, 2024, a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) was inked between the Armed Forces Medical Services (AFMS) and the Indian Council of Medical Research (ICMR).
The objective of this MoU is to foster collaborative research and training, focusing on addressing complex scientific and health-related issues pertinent to the nation and the Indian Armed Forces.
This collaboration aims to address multidisciplinary scientific, technological, and educational problems of relevance to the country and the Armed Forces.
The collaboration will focus on research on the following points:
High Altitude,
Battle-related trauma/Post-traumatic stress disorder,
Aerospace medicine,
Infectious diseases
Under this joint activity, opportunities for AFMS officers to register for PhDs under the ICMR-AcSIR PhD programme are also going to be available.
This collaboration aims to leverage both organizations' strengths in biomedical research and academics.
